If the rain doesn't come soon, Kaitaia will be out of water in two weeks' time.
Locals are being forced to shower only every second day and to refrain from flushing the toilet.
It is a kind of third world problem not expected in New Zealand.
The solution is not easy though - the district council wants to start pumping more water from the local river, but the regional council says "no" for environmental reasons.
